Abstract :
This paper investigates the control, synchronization and coexistence of synchronization and anti-synchronization of a novel hyperchaotic finance chaotic system. For the above problems, three simple controllers with single variable are proposed to solve them. In comparison with the existing results, the obtained controllers in this paper are simpler than those. Numerical simulations verify the correctness and the effectiveness of the proposed results.
